NEW PADI Diving Work Health and Safety Course
PADI RTO has just released its new Diving Work Health and Safety Course that will help you meet the requirements set out by SafeWork NSW for the relevant competencies for general diving work. Once successfully completed, you will be able to request a Statement of Attainment for BSBWHS211 Contribute to the health and safety of self and others from PADI RTO. New PADI RTO Trainer on Sunshine Coast
Please welcome our new PADI RTO Trainer, Chloe Barret, now offering snorkelling and scuba diving vocational training on the beautiful Sunshine Coast in Queensland, Australia. Chloe loves the mountains and the ocean and decided to study geography to combine studying and travelling. After 6 months of sailing around New Caledonia and South-East Asia, she became a PADI Divemaster in Indonesia and guided divers and snorkelers in the Gili Islands for nearly 2 years. 3 Things You Need to Know About Good Samaritan Laws
The phrase ‘Good Samaritan’ finds its origins in the Bible, specifically in the parable of the Good Samaritan. The story tells of a Samaritan who stops his journey to help an injured man on the side of the road when other travelers ignored him on their way. Thus, in common terms, a Good Samaritan is an individual who goes above and beyond to assist others and who never expects any kind of reward or acknowledgement.
